Archie Harrison: Birth and Early Life

Archie Harrison Mountbatten-Windsor, the first child of Meghan Markle and Prince Harry, was born on May 6, 2019. His birth was significant as he is the first child of a biracial woman in the British royal family, symbolizing a new era for the monarchy.

Lilibet Diana: Birth and Significance

Lilibet Diana Mountbatten-Windsor, their second child, was born on June 4, 2021. Named after Queen Elizabeth II (whose family nickname is Lilibet) and Princess Diana, Lilibet's name represents a bridge between Meghan and Harry's royal heritage and their desire for a modern family.

  • Birthplace: Lilibet was born in Santa Barbara, California, marking a significant shift from traditional royal births.
  • Family Connection: The choice of her name honors two influential women in Harry's life.
